On Tue, Oct 03, 2023 at 03:08:03PM +0000, Zelphir Kaltstahl wrote: > Hello Guile Users, > > today I want to verify some understanding I have about generating random > numbers using Guile.
[...] > Some time ago, I wanted to generate uniformly distributed floats though. Wait a minute: you want uniformly distributed floats (in an interval, I assume)? > There seems to be no facility in Guile to do that. So I took a look at > Wikipedia: > https://en.wikipedia.org/wiki/Normal_distribution#Computational_methods: > > > An easy-to-program approximate approach that relies on the central limit > theorem is as follows [...] What you get here is (an approximation to) a *normal* distribution, which is something totally different (you actually use N (== 12 in your example) *uniform* distributions to build that) [...] > Aha! They need to be "independent" too! Not only uniformly distributed! > Might be my code would be working wrong, if I do not pay attention to > statistical traps. If your random number generator is "good enough", consequent values are expected (heh) to be (statistically [1]) independent. So I wouldn't bother too much about it. On the contrary -- perhaps this mode is better tested than using twelve "parallel" PRNGs as you plan. Cheers [1] Yeah, deep philosophical rabbit holes everywhere.
